Foundation Overview

Based in Washington, DC, The Krauthammer Foundation Inc has awarded 14 grants totaling $273,555 to organizations in Massachusetts, Maryland and 2 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$500 to $115,000, with a median award of $3,782.5.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
  •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
  •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
  •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
  •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
